Hyde Park : Woman dies after falling from 7th floor, Police probe underway

A 52-year-old woman died after falling from the seventh floor of Hyde Park Society in Sector 78, Noida, on Monday morning. The woman, who had reportedly come to stay with her sister three days ago, had told family members that she was going for a morning walk. Police have launched an investigation and are examining CCTV footage to establish the circumstances surrounding the incident.

Greater Noida West Leopard Video Goes Viral, Forest Department Says Clip Is 11 Days Old

A video claiming to show a leopard near Aimanabad village in Greater Noida West has gone viral on social media, triggering concern among residents of nearby villages and high-rise societies. The Forest Department has clarified that the video is around 11 days old and said no evidence of a leopard was found during an inspection. Officials suspect the animal visible in the footage could be a fishing cat.

Zepto Raises Free-Delivery Minimum Order Value To ₹199, Peak-Time Limit May Reach ₹299

Quick-commerce platform Zepto has reportedly increased the minimum order value for free delivery from ₹149 to ₹199. During peak-demand hours, the threshold may rise further to ₹299, potentially increasing costs for customers placing smaller orders.

Noida Sector 126 To Get ₹2.83-Crore Modern Model Road

The Noida Authority is developing a 450-metre-long and 30-metre-wide road in Sector 126 as a modern model road at an estimated cost of ₹2.83 crore. The project will include improved footpaths, drains, granite stone paving and tactile tiles aimed at making movement safer and more convenient for pedestrians and commuters.

Raksha Bandhan Before Festive Season, Sugar Prices Surge From ₹50 To ₹65 Per Kg

Sugar prices have reportedly risen sharply in retail markets ahead of Raksha Bandhan, with rates increasing from around ₹50 to ₹65 per kg within three days. The sudden rise is putting additional pressure on household budgets and increasing production costs for sweet shops during the festive season.
